Exclusive: Lyndzie Taylor Premieres “What Do I Know” Video

Influenced by the likes of Joan Jett & with several releases under her belt, PopWrapped is. proud to premiere Lyndzie Taylor’s video for “What Do I Know”

While most bands and artists today tend to be influenced by their modern day counterparts, Lyndzie Taylor is most certainly different. Although she admits to admiring the likes of Lady Gaga and Adam Lambert, her musical tastes instead reflect the drive and ambition of icons such as Joan Jett – and it shows in everything she does.

Having released her first EP while in high school and moving to LA soon after, Taylor took it upon herself to learn as much about the industry she was a part of by studying musical theater and vocal performance at the American Musical and Dramatic Academy. She then went on to release two EPs and a full-length record before hitting the road with Steel Hearts in 2011 and 2012.

Her music, as described by critics and by Taylor in her own words, is “loud, bold and in your face” and PopWrapped is delighted to premiere the video for her new track titled “What Do I Know,” which serves as a perfect example.

With a simple but edgy guitar riff leading the track, WDIK has a chorus hard that’s ridiculously hard to get out of your head and shows off Taylor’s sharp and impressive vocal prowess perfectly.  Here is a woman with attitude, and she’s certainly not afraid to show it.
